What's a 3-Wheeler Pram?
A 3-wheeler pram features three wheels, frequently structured for improved maneuverability and stability. The distinct style allows for nimble navigation through crowded spaces while providing the comfort and safety a kid needs while strolling around. Typically, 3-wheeler prams are created for both metropolitan and off-road experiences, making them flexible for different terrains.

Dexterity and Maneuverability: The special frame allows 3-wheeler prams to browse tight corners and congested locations, making them perfect for metropolitan settings.

Flexibility: They often come with functions that accommodate various environments-- smooth pathways, gravel paths, and even moderate off-road trails.

Lightweight Design: A notable advantage is their lighter weight compared to standard prams, which can make them much easier for moms and dads to deal with, particularly when raising them into cars and trucks or bring them up stairs.

Compact Storage: Many designs are created to fold flat, guaranteeing simple storage in smaller areas.

Boosted Safety Features: Modern develops prioritize safety, including functions like adjustable canopies, five-point harness systems, and strong brakes.
Factors to consider When Choosing a 3-Wheeler Pram
While there are various benefits related to 3-wheeler prams, potential purchasers need to think about numerous factors:
1. Price Point
Costs can vary extensively depending upon brand name, functions, and products. Setting a budget and comparing options within that variety can result in a rewarding purchase.
2. Meant Use
Examine the main usage case-- metropolitan versus nation living-- which will significantly impact the choice of pram. Consider surface compatibility and storage requirements when planning trips.
3. Age and Size of Child
Select a pram that can adapt to your child's development. Some designs use adjustable seating and weight capabilities, accommodating babies through toddlerhood.
4. Safety Standards
Always ensure the pram fulfills safety guidelines within your region. Look for features such as safety belt, brakes, and durable building.
5. Upkeep
Search for easy-to-clean fabrics and robust materials. Make sure the pram is easy to preserve, specifically if you plan to utilize it frequently.
FAQsQ1: Are 3-wheeler prams safe for newborns?
A1: Yes, numerous 3 Wheeler Pram-wheeler prams featured adjustable reclining seats, which can be positioned to suit a newborn. Always examine individual item requirements for age suitability.
Q2: Can a 3-wheeler pram be used for jogging?
A2: Some 3-wheeler prams are designed particularly for jogging, featuring boosted stability and safety features. Try to find designs identified as jogging strollers.
Q3: What is the weight capacity of a normal 3-wheeler pram?
A3: The weight capability might differ by model, however most can accommodate children weighing anywhere from 45 to 65 pounds.
Q4: How do I clean a 3-wheeler pram?
A4: Generally, detachable fabric covers can be maker cleaned. Seek advice from the maker's instructions for particular cleansing suggestions.
Q5: Can I attach accessories to a 3-wheeler pram?
A5: Yes, many brand names provide extra devices like cup holders, storage baskets, and sunshades that can be easily connected.
